TEMERLOH: The Royal Malaysian Customs Department (JKDM) successfully dismantled smuggling activities involving cigarettes and alcohol worth over RM1.6mil in three separate raids in Johor and Selangor.
Pahang Customs director Mohd Asri Seman said that in the first operation on Dec 3, the Temerloh JKDM Enforcement Branch raided a house in Ulu Tiram, Johor, which was being used as a storage facility for kretek and white cigarettes.
